"Look at Xianyang" News: On the occasion of Children's Day, in order to enrich the students' after-school cultural life and let the children spend an unforgettable and meaningful festival, Zhonghua Road Primary School in Qindu District launched A colorful celebration, the event announced the opening of the "13th Campus Science, Technology, Culture and Arts Festival of Zhonghua Road Primary School in Qindu District".
activity kicked off with a dynamic and energetic cheerleading performance. jazz dance and folk dance, the children performed with heart and soul; the poem recitation "Jian Jia" is full of ancient charm, which makes people immersed in it; the instrumental ensemble "Farewell" has a soothing melody and is deeply touching. The most eye-catching thing of the day was undoubtedly the model aircraft performance. The various flying movements of the model aircraft in the sky were full of technology, turning the entire campus into a sea of joy.
On that day, in order to commend the advanced and set up examples, awards were also given to the Red Scarf Medal , New Era Good Boy , The Most Beautiful Parents, and Good Family Traditions Families.
